Job Description

The Microwave Vision Group (MVG) offers cutting-edge technologies for the visualization of electromagnetic waves. Enhancing the speed and accuracy of wireless connectivity testing, as well as the performance and reliability of anechoic and EMC technologies, our systems are integral to meeting the testing challenges of a fully connected world.

The Group employs nearly 450 people and operates from 12 subsidiaries around the world to deliver to the most prestigious customers in the Telecom (Huawei, Samsung, Sony...), Aeronautics (Thales, Boeing,...), Space (Space X,...) and Automotive (BMW, Peugeot, Renault,...) sectors.

Its turnover exceeds €100 million and is divided between Asia, the United States and Europe with continuous growth for many years.

MVG is a growing group looking for talent to continue its history.


The main responsibilities of this role :


The R&D Engineer will be integrating in a dynamic team developing next generation RF measurement systems for Electromagnetic field (EMF) exposure assessment.


He / She will participate in the definition of specifications, design, proof of concept, prototyping, development and industrialization of EMF / SAR measurement systems to address the needs for the market.

He / She will actively participate in standardization bodies (IEC/ IEEE standards focused on SAR and exposure evaluation) including regular meetings and occasional travelling.
